An exciting opportunity has arisen for a Financial Support to work within the Council's Revenues Service. This post would normally be based at John Muir House, Haddington, however the successful candidate will be expected to work from home. IT equipment will be provided.

The purpose of this role is to assess and make decisions on claims for The Scottish Welfare Fund, including Crisis Grants and Community Care Grants. The candidate will be involved in the administration of Housing Benefit and Council Tax Reduction schemes.

The successful candidate will help to reduce poverty and inequalities through the delivery of an efficient and effective Financial Support service and will help build financial resilience within our communities working closely with other Council services and external Agencies to deliver a joined up approach.

The successful candidate will also have a role to play in the development of the Financial Support team, contributing to service improvement work.

The successful candidate will have a good understanding of the UK and Scottish welfare systems.

The successful candidate must be highly motivated and demonstrate experience and ability working within a customer focused/welfare environment, having had experience of working with vulnerable people in adverse social circumstances. Excellent communication skills are very important and the ability to deal sensitively with customers who are facing financial hardship is a key personal quality which the role requires.

The successful candidate will be highly motivated and have the ability to work remotely in an effective way, using Microsoft Office applications and other Council IT systems.
